Hello,

I need to cover a body (like at a crime scene) with a cloth that fits around the body relatively closely/tightly. I have very little experience in modeling soft things. What is the best way to do something like this? Something in Reactor? Not real sure what to do/use. Is there some way to start with a high-poly plane and then drape it over my human body model?

Thanks in advance for any feedback.

That is done with reactor cloth modifier; read about it into the Help.
It is not perfect and is not very reliable; all depends of what precision you are after. One can get better results using Garment Maker and Cloth; make a search in the Help and find tutorials there are some shipping with max, follow them and look around for another if needed.
